Question
IFRS 15 revenue from contract with customers identifies 5 steps in revenue recognition one of the steps is determining the transaction price. Explain how the
IFRS 15 revenue from contract with customers identifies 5 steps in revenue recognition one of the steps is determining the transaction price. Explain how the transaction price is determined when the contract involves Variable Consideration (4 marks) ii)On January 1 , 2020 Toyota enters into a contract to assemble 10 Motor Vehicles for the ministry of works and supply in Zambia . The total contract price is K2, 500,000 .The contract attracts a performance bonus of K250,000 if the assembling is completed by July 31, 2020. The bonus is reduced by K25,000 each week that completion is delayed. Toyota commonly includes these completion bonuses in its contracts and, based on experience, estimates the following completion outcomes:
Completed by | Probability |
July 31, 2020 | 65% |
August 7, 2020 | 25% |
August 14, 2020 | 10% |
a) Calculate the transaction price for this contract and show the journal entry(6 marks)
b) Refer to the same information about Toyota in question 3 above, but assuming that Toyota has limited experience with the assembling of cars and this is the first time Toyota is having such a contract.
Calculate the transaction price and show the journal entry( 3 marks)
iii)Afri-tank Zambia sells and installs tanks .Customers can either by a tank and find another vendor to do the installation or they can pay for both. The price for the tank only is K250,000 and installation only is K50,000. On March 1 Afri-tank sold a tank to Mulungush university at a price of K280,000,this sales price includes an installation fee. The installation is expected to take 6 months to complete. Afri-tank Zambia year-end is 31 March.
Prepare the journal entries (if any) to record the sale on March 1 in Afri-tank s books (7 marks)
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started